The automotive rectifier diode market is experiencing robust growth, driven by the increasing adoption of electric vehicles (EVs) and hybrid electric vehicles (HEVs). The rising demand for advanced driver-assistance systems (ADAS) and the proliferation of electronic control units (ECUs) in modern vehicles are also significant contributors to market expansion. A conservative estimate places the 2025 market size at approximately $2.5 billion, considering the global semiconductor market's recent growth trajectory and the crucial role rectifier diodes play in power management within automotive applications. We project a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 7% from 2025 to 2033, leading to a market value exceeding $4 billion by 2033. Key market trends include the miniaturization of components, increasing power density requirements, and the adoption of silicon carbide (SiC) and gallium nitride (GaN) based diodes for improved efficiency. However, challenges such as supply chain disruptions, the volatility of raw material prices, and the ongoing global chip shortage could restrain market growth to some degree. The market is segmented by diode type (fast recovery, Schottky, etc.), voltage rating, and application (powertrain, lighting, infotainment). Major players like ROHM, STMicroelectronics, and ON Semiconductor are investing heavily in R&D to enhance product performance and meet the evolving needs of the automotive industry.

Several factors are propelling the growth of the automotive rectifier diode market. The most significant is the global shift towards electric vehicles (EVs) and hybrid electric vehicles (HEVs). These vehicles require significantly more power electronics compared to traditional internal combustion engine (ICE) vehicles, leading to a substantial increase in the demand for rectifier diodes. Moreover, the burgeoning adoption of ADAS features, such as adaptive cruise control, lane keeping assist, and autonomous emergency braking, also contributes to this growth. These systems rely heavily on electronic control units (ECUs) and various sensors that necessitate robust and efficient rectifier diodes. Furthermore, the increasing integration of power management systems within vehicles enhances fuel efficiency and reduces emissions, further boosting the demand for advanced rectifier diodes. Government regulations worldwide are pushing automakers to incorporate these technologies, creating a favorable environment for market expansion. The continuous improvement in the efficiency and performance of rectifier diodes, coupled with decreasing costs, also contributes to their widespread adoption across various automotive applications. Finally, the growing focus on improving vehicle safety and reliability is fueling the demand for high-quality and durable rectifier diodes.
Despite the positive outlook, several challenges and restraints could hinder the growth of the automotive rectifier diode market. The most significant is the intense competition among numerous manufacturers, leading to price pressure and reduced profit margins. This competition forces companies to continuously innovate and improve their product offerings to remain competitive. Another challenge is the stringent quality and reliability standards imposed by the automotive industry. Rectifier diodes must meet stringent performance requirements, demanding robust testing and validation procedures, increasing development costs and time to market. The complexity of integrating rectifier diodes into modern vehicle architectures presents another hurdle. Ensuring seamless compatibility and optimal performance within the complex electrical systems of vehicles requires considerable engineering expertise. Furthermore, fluctuations in the prices of raw materials, such as silicon, can significantly affect the overall production costs of rectifier diodes. Finally, the growing trend towards miniaturization and higher power densities demands continuous innovation in materials science and manufacturing processes to meet these evolving needs.
The automotive rectifier diode market is geographically diverse, with significant contributions from various regions. However, several key regions and segments stand out due to their higher growth rates and market share.
Asia-Pacific: This region is expected to dominate the market due to the rapid growth of the automotive industry, particularly in China, India, and other Southeast Asian countries. The increasing production of EVs and HEVs in these nations significantly drives the demand for rectifier diodes.
North America: North America is another significant market, driven by the strong presence of major automotive manufacturers and the increasing adoption of advanced driver-assistance systems.
Europe: Europe is characterized by stringent environmental regulations, promoting the adoption of electric and hybrid vehicles, thereby boosting the demand for rectifier diodes.
Segments: The high-power segment is expected to dominate due to the increasing demand for rectifier diodes in EV powertrains and other high-power applications. Similarly, the Schottky diode segment shows strong growth due to its superior efficiency compared to traditional PN junction diodes.
In summary, while the global market is expansive, the combination of strong economic growth, supportive government policies, and the ongoing push for electrification in major economies ensures significant growth in the Asia-Pacific region, especially China, supplemented by robust demand from North America and Europe. High-power and Schottky diode segments within this are likely to lead in market share.
